Crypto Influencer Shares First Photo of Sam Bankman-Fried with Inmates

In a surprising turn of events, a prominent cryptocurrency influencer has shared what she claims to be the inaugural photograph of Sam Bankman-Fried socializing with his fellow inmates. The image, circulated on various social media platforms, has sparked curiosity and raised questions about the circumstances surrounding the well-known figure’s recent activities.

The photo depicts Bankman-Fried in a casual setting, engaged in conversation with other individuals, all seemingly dressed in standard inmate attire. The location and context of the gathering remain undisclosed, leaving followers eager to decipher the nature of this interaction and the implications it may carry.

Sam Bankman-Fried, recognized for his prominent role in the crypto sphere, has recently faced legal challenges. The revelation of his apparent camaraderie behind bars adds a new layer of intrigue to the ongoing narrative surrounding his legal troubles. Supporters and skeptics alike are closely monitoring the situation, seeking further details to comprehend the dynamics at play.
